Immigrants from Barbados vs Immigrants from Jamaica Male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 112,769,360 people shows a weak posit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Barbados and poverty level among males in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.290 and weighted average of 13.8%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 301,555,462 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Jamaica and poverty level among males in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.183 and weighted average of 13.3%, a difference of 3.9%.
